Reclaim Energy Heat Pump Prices in South Australia

A Reclaim Energy hot water heat pump is $6,600 - $8,000 installed in South Australia before rebates. After South Australia rebates and federal STCs, most households pay around $5,220-$6,920 out of pocket. Australian-designed heat pump with a unique split system design that separates the heat pump unit from the tank. Known for excellent efficiency and quiet operation. Eligible for the higher Australian-made rebate tier in Victoria ($1,400 vs $1,000). Reclaim lifted prices in early 2026; a new budget Eco (R290) range now starts around $4,900 installed before rebates, while the flagship CO2 series sits firmly at the premium end.

Reclaim Energy in South Australia: FAQ

How much does a Reclaim Energy heat pump cost in South Australia?

A Reclaim Energy hot water heat pump costs $6,600 - $8,000 fully installed in South Australia before rebates. After stacking those rebates, most South Australia households pay around $5,220-$6,920 out of pocket.

What rebates can I claim on a Reclaim Energy heat pump in South Australia?

On top of federal STCs (worth $880-$880), South Australia households can stack Retailer Energy Productivity Scheme (REPS), taking total rebates to $1,080-$1,380. Your installer applies the discounts at quote time, so you do not chase the paperwork.
